Athlete Sean Michael Flanagan, who has been committed to Arkansas since June, announced Monday he will sign with Oklahoma State on Wednesday, the first day of the early signing period.

Flanagan (6-1, 191 pounds, 4.47 seconds in the 40 yard dash) of Charleston had chosen the Hogs over offers from Oklahoma State, Missouri, Kansas and others under former Coach Bret Bielema. He made an official visit to Oklahoma State on Dec. 8-10 and to Arkansas on Dec. 15-17.

Chad Morris was hired as Arkansas' coach on Dec. 6.
